Billy Ray Ingram
February 1, 1947 - May 20, 2019

Billy Ray Ingram, 72, of Annieville, Arkansas passed away on May 20, 2019 at NEA Baptist Hospital. He was born on February 1, 1947 in Hoxie, Arkansas to Troy and Veda Bookout Ingram. He was of the Baptist Faith, enjoyed riding horses, his tractor and spending time with his family and friends. Survivors include; his wife: Shelia Ingram of the home; four daughters: Natalie Ann Dunlap (Tony) of Jonesboro, Arkansas, Shelly Nicole Rowell (Jon) of Annieville, Arkansas, Brandy Jenean Rogers (Randal) of Jonesboro, Arkansas and Heather Brooke McCormick (Trey) of Jonesboro, Arkansas; one brother: Bob Ingram of Walnut Ridge, Arkansas; two sisters: Mary Spargo and Frannie Barnes both of Walnut Ridge, Arkansas; eight grandchildren: Cody Rounsaville, Dylan Rogers, Tanner Rogers, Rees Dunlap, Rori Dunlap, Tucker McCormick, Sawyer McCormick and Jace Rogers; two great-grand children: Abel and Keithlyn Rounsaville; and a host of other family and friends. He was preceded in death by; his parents: Troy and Veda Ingram; and one sister: Etta Teel. Graveside services will be held on Thursday, May 23, 2019 at 10:00 a.m. at Pleasant Grove Cemetery in Annieville, Arkansas with Coy Slusser officiating. Pallbearers: Cody Rounsaville, Dylan Rogers, Tanner Rogers, Rees Dunlap, Tony Dunlap, Jon Rowell, Randal Rogers, and Trey McCormick.
